Is something sinister afoot?

OVER the last several days a series of seemingly random events have occurred; the explosion at Stabroek Market square, the bombing of a PPP/C Member of Parliament’s home, and a fire on Main Street, apparently as a result of arson. Taken in isolation, any one of these events could have been seen as a one-off act, orchestrated by the criminal minded. However, this is Guyana and we are into an elections year. When the history of what obtains during elections is taken into account as it relates to politically motivated violence, we can easily begin to see a pattern.

I therefore call on the Guyana Police Force to be particularly vigilant and thorough in its investigations of these recent events. 

We must also support the government when hard decisions need to be taken such as the Stabroek square clean-up. This is meant to safeguard the security of every citizen and must be seen as such.

If the recent events have what has been described as intellectual authors, then they must be brought to justice immediately. If they are threats to the State they should be charged with treason.

As Guyanese, we would all like to see the 2011 national elections unfold and conclude peacefully as was the case in 2006.
